1. Basil is a fragrant herb widely used in many recipes. It has a unique flavor that can be added to a variety of dishes, from salads to sauces. The leaves of this herb are also used for garnishing. Basil seeds, known as Sabja, are rich in nutrients and are often used in health drinks and desserts. They have a sweet taste and are known to help in digestion.
